Towing a travel trailer down a windy highway can quickly turn an exciting road trip into a white-knuckle test of endurance. When a passing semi-truck pushes a wall of air against a tow rig, a standard trailer ball setup simply cannot prevent the trailer from swaying. Investing in the right weight distribution hitch restores steering control, levels the tow vehicle, and ensures a peaceful journey to the next campsite.

Equal-i-zer 4-Point Sway Control: Best Overall

The Equal-i-zer 4-Point Sway Control has long stood as the gold standard for heavy-duty trailer stabilization. Unlike basic hitches that rely on add-on friction bars, this system integrates sway control directly into the hitch head and frame brackets. Four distinct friction points work continuously to resist trailer movement caused by winds or passing trucks.

The engineering relies on steel-on-steel friction, which actively dampens sway before it can start. This design eliminates the need to disconnect the sway control when backing up or making tight maneuvers. It is built to handle massive loads, making it highly reliable for heavy travel trailers.

High performance does come with a few trade-offs that buyers must consider. The steel-on-steel contact produces loud popping and squeaking noises during low-speed turns. Additionally, the heavy cast-iron components require significant physical effort to lift and install on the tow vehicle.

This hitch is the definitive choice for long-haul RVers pulling large, heavy trailers who prioritize maximum stability over quiet operation. If the goal is absolute control on mountain passes and windy plains, the Equal-i-zer is the system to buy. Avoid this option if a lightweight, quiet, and maintenance-free setup is preferred.

Andersen No-Sway System: Best Lightweight Choice

The Andersen No-Sway System completely redefines traditional weight distribution by replacing heavy steel spring bars with high-strength chains and patented urethane dampening turnbuckles. This unique approach delivers a remarkably smooth ride without the typical squeaks and groans of metal-on-metal systems. It represents a massive leap forward in user-friendly towing design.

Weighing in at under 60 pounds, this system is exceptionally easy to handle, store, and install compared to traditional 100-pound iron hitches. The urethane bushings absorb road shock, preventing the “porpoising” effect where the tow vehicle bounces up and down over highway dips. Furthermore, the entire unit operates in near-total silence, which is a massive relief during campground maneuvers.

This hitch is ideal for owners of mid-sized travel trailers or those towing with half-ton trucks who want a lightweight, clean, and grease-free setup. However, it may struggle to distribute enough weight on massive, tongue-heavy toy haulers. Choose the Andersen if physical ease of use and a quiet cabin are the top priorities.

Blue Ox SwayPro Hitch: Best for Easy Backing Up

The Blue Ox SwayPro Hitch is engineered specifically to eliminate the hassle of disconnecting equipment before reversing. Traditional friction hitches can bind or bend when backed at sharp angles, but the SwayPro uses spring steel bars that naturally flex. This means arriving at a tight campsite and backing straight in without stepping out into the rain to unhook bars.

The system utilizes a unique rotating latch system on the trailer frame to tension the spring bars safely and quickly. By using computer-optimized spring bars, the hitch constantly applies pressure to keep the trailer centered behind the tow vehicle. The design is clean, grease-free at the brackets, and highly intuitive to hook up.

The ride quality is exceptionally smooth because the spring bars actively pre-load the suspension rather than rigidly locking it in place. This flexibility allows the tow vehicle and trailer to move naturally over uneven terrain without transferring harsh vibrations to the passengers. It provides excellent sway prevention through tension rather than aggressive metal friction.

For frequent travelers who prioritize convenience, safety, and hassle-free backing, the Blue Ox SwayPro is unmatched. It is perfect for those who want a premium, quiet ride and a fast setup process. Skip this hitch if a budget-friendly price tag is the primary deciding factor.

Husky CenterLine TS: Best Balance of Value and Power

The Husky CenterLine TS delivers professional-grade sway control and weight distribution at a price point that undercuts most premium competitors. It uses a series of compression shocks and lift brackets to damp trailer sway before it can escalate. This makes it an incredibly stable choice for handling sudden crosswinds or emergency maneuvers.

The tapered spring bars are fabricated from high-grade steel, offering a balanced combination of strength and flexibility. The hitch head is designed to distribute weight evenly across both axles of the tow vehicle, restoring lost steering tension. It operates with less noise than standard friction hitches, thanks to its specialized lift brackets.

This system is the perfect option for RVers seeking high-end performance, reliable wind resistance, and durable materials without paying a premium price. It offers a superb balance of power and value for medium to heavy trailers. If maximum value and uncompromising safety are the goals, this hitch fits the bill perfectly.

Fastway e2 Sway Control: Best Budget-Friendly Option

The Fastway e2 Sway Control is the go-to solution for budget-conscious RVers who refuse to compromise on safety. It features a simplified 2-point sway control design that is built directly into the hitch brackets, eliminating the need for add-on sway bars. By combining weight distribution and sway control into one affordable package, it streamlines the towing setup.

Because it is manufactured by the same parent company as the premium Equal-i-zer, it shares much of the same structural integrity and engineering expertise. The built-in rigid brackets provide constant friction to resist sway, ensuring a much safer ride than a standard weight-carrying hitch. It is also compact and relatively easy to store when not in use.

The primary tradeoff with a 2-point system is that it offers less sway resistance than 4-point models in extreme crosswinds. It can also produce a noticeable amount of grinding noise during sharp turns, which is common for metal-friction systems.

This hitch is the absolute best choice for weekend warriors, owners of smaller travel trailers, and those towing on a tight budget. It provides reliable, no-nonsense towing security for moderate loads. Look elsewhere if towing an exceptionally long or top-heavy trailer in high-wind regions.

How to Calculate Your Trailer Tongue Weight

Understanding tongue weight is the foundation of safe towing and proper hitch selection. Tongue weight is the downward force exerted by the coupler of a fully loaded trailer onto the hitch ball of the tow vehicle. Ideally, this figure should represent 10 to 15 percent of the total loaded trailer weight to ensure stable tracking.

If the tongue weight is too low, the trailer will fish-tail and sway violently at highway speeds. Conversely, excessive tongue weight overloads the tow vehicle’s rear axle, lifting the front steering tires and reducing braking efficiency. Finding the exact number requires realistic measurements rather than relying on factory estimates.

To calculate this crucial metric accurately, consider these three reliable methods:

  • CAT Scales: Weigh the tow vehicle alone, then weigh the tow vehicle and trailer together with the weight distribution bars disconnected.
  • Tongue Weight Scale: Use a specialized, portable scale designed to measure downward tongue force directly under the coupler.
  • Bathroom Scale Method: For smaller trailers under 4,000 pounds, use a standard scale with a simple wooden beam pivot system to calculate the load.

Always perform these measurements with the trailer fully loaded for a real trip. Water tanks, propane cylinders, and gear packed in the front storage pass-through dramatically alter tongue weight. Relying on dry weight specifications from the manufacturer is a dangerous shortcut that often leads to buying an undersized hitch.

Once the true tongue weight is calculated, match it carefully to the hitch rating. Choosing a hitch with a capacity that is too low compromises safety, while an overly stiff hitch can damage the trailer frame. Precision here guarantees a balanced tow rig and a much smoother highway experience.

Why Sway Control is Vital for Safe RV Travel

Trailer sway is one of the most common causes of highway RV accidents, yet it is entirely preventable. When a large travel trailer is pulled down the road, its flat sides act like giant sails. Any external force—whether a gust of wind, a passing semi-truck, or a sudden steering correction—can initiate a lateral oscillation.

Once sway begins, physics works against the tow vehicle. If the trailer begins to pivot side to side, it transfers force to the rear bumper of the tow vehicle, acting as a lever that steers the rear axle. Without integrated sway control to damp these forces, the oscillation can quickly amplify, leading to a complete loss of control.

High-quality sway control systems work by introducing mechanical resistance at the pivot point. By locking the trailer and tow vehicle into a more rigid, unified unit, these systems absorb lateral forces before they can multiply. This stability keeps the rig tracking straight, reducing driver fatigue and preventing catastrophic jackknife accidents.

Step-by-Step Guide to Installing Your New Hitch

Installing a weight distribution hitch requires patience, flat ground, and a few heavy-duty tools. Start by parking both the tow vehicle and the trailer on a perfectly level concrete surface. Ensure the trailer is uncoupled and leveled front-to-back using a spirit level on the frame rail.

Measure and record the height of the tow vehicle’s front and rear wheel wells from the ground. This baseline measurement is critical, as the goal of the installation is to return the front wheel well height to its original uncoupled state once the trailer is attached. Next, adjust the hitch ball height on the shank to match the trailer coupler height.

Mount the hitch head to the shank, utilizing any included washers to tilt the head slightly backward. This tilt angle determines how much leverage the spring bars will exert on the frame. Once the head is secure, couple the trailer to the ball, use the tongue jack to lift both vehicles slightly, and install the spring bars.

Attach the frame brackets to the trailer tongue at the manufacturer‚Äôs specified distance from the coupler. Lower the tongue jack completely and re-measure the tow vehicle’s wheel wells. The front wheel well should be within a quarter-inch of its original height, indicating that weight has been successfully distributed to the steering axle.

If the front end remains too high, increase the tilt of the hitch head or raise the spring bars by one link or notch. Conversely, if the front end is lower than the baseline, reduce the tension. Take the time to fine-tune this adjustment, as even a small change can dramatically improve highway handling.

How to Maintain Your Hitch and Reduce Squeaking

A weight distribution hitch is a highly stressed mechanical system that requires regular maintenance to perform safely. Because these hitches rely on friction to control sway, they naturally generate heat, wear, and noise. A noisy hitch is often a sign of dry metal surfaces rubbing together, which can be resolved with targeted care.

Clean the hitch head and receiver shank after every long trip to remove road grime, old grease, and debris. Apply a thin layer of high-quality lithium grease to the hitch ball and the friction sockets where the spring bars insert. Never apply grease to the sway control friction surfaces or brackets, as this will destroy their ability to prevent trailer sway.

To ensure the system remains safe and quiet, follow this basic maintenance checklist:

  • Check Bolt Torque: Periodically inspect and tighten all structural bolts to the manufacturer‚Äôs torque specifications.
  • Inspect for Wear: Look for hairline cracks in the hitch head welds and check spring bars for signs of bending or excessive wear.
  • Rust Prevention: Clean off rust with a wire brush and touch up the paint to protect the structural integrity of the steel.

When parking at a campsite for an extended period, remove the hitch from the receiver to prevent it from seizing. Store the components in a dry, covered space to protect them from moisture and dust. Simple, consistent maintenance ensures the hitch remains quiet, operates smoothly, and lasts for decades.

When Do You Actually Need a Distribution Hitch?

Not every towing scenario requires a weight distribution hitch, but certain conditions make them absolutely mandatory. As a general rule of thumb, a weight distribution system is highly recommended when the trailer weight exceeds 50 percent of the tow vehicle‚Äôs weight. At this threshold, the trailer’s influence over the tow vehicle becomes significant.

Many truck manufacturers explicitly state in their owner’s manuals that a weight distribution hitch is required for trailers exceeding 5,000 pounds. Ignoring these guidelines can void vehicle warranties and push the rear suspension past its engineered limits. It is always best to check vehicle-specific towing guides before planning a long trip.

Look for obvious signs of poor towing geometry, such as a sagging rear bumper or headlights that point toward the treetops. A light, floating sensation in the steering wheel is another clear indicator that the front tires lack sufficient grip. If the tow vehicle bounces repeatedly after hitting highway dips, the suspension is struggling to manage the load.

Ultimately, investing in a weight distribution hitch is about safety, wear reduction, and peace of mind. It protects the tow vehicle’s transmission, brakes, and tires from premature wear caused by uneven loading. When pulling a heavy trailer, this single piece of gear transforms a stressful drive into a relaxed, controlled journey.
